Brainstorming on possible names...
/South Fort /Oak Glenn /Queen Acres /Raven Oaks /Raven Dale /King Ranch
Ravenwood (I like that, but can't get around the notion of a Target Super Center popping up)
Ravenduir (Raven's Oak/Raven's Door)
-There are accounts that trace the name "druid" to duir, the Celtic term for the oak. More interestingly, the actual translation of duir is "door" and lore indicates the Celts would access the ethereal planes of higher thought by "opening the oak door." Kinda in keeping with the Celtic notion of "the Stones."
Bran Duir
-Bran being another translation of 'raven.'
Fiee Caaghyr
-My attempt to run "Raven's Fort" through a online Celtic translator. How close to period it actually is, is debatable.
Brankill (Raven Wood)
-From County Cavan in Ireland. Literally means "Raven Wood" referenced from "The Origin and History of Irish Names of Places" By Patrick Weston Joyce
Rathbranagh***
- From the same reference. Means "the Fort of the Raven's" and comes from near Croom in Limerick
